I love driving, seriously I do, even though I live and work in and around London I love it.

Like I know a lot of people see it as a means of getting from a-b and it can be stressful when your stuck in gridlock and you needed to be at your destination 10 minutes ago and I'm not saying I don't get like that, if you know the Blackwall tunnel that links south and north London I suffer the agony of trying to get my ass through there to work far too often.

However there are days when the traffic is light, the sun is out (or even not I like rainy drives too), you don't have to be anywhere at any time and you can just cruise, take the scenic route. That is what I love, your favourite music or radio station or I've gotten quite in to listening to audio books whilst I'm driving and you just have the whole world just the other side of the glass for you to explore, go wherever you like, whenever you like with whomever you like. It's that little bit of freedom you get in a society these days where you, although we like to think otherwise, aren't very free at all, chained to things like work.

Today I drove the hundred or so miles between Dartford where I live and where my family lives near Kettering, I turned up The Offspring (judge me if you will but I was feeling nostalgic) and once I was off the motorways the country roads were a delight to cruise around sunglasses, Windows down, the only downside was I was alone in the car, but you can't have everything ;P

A few years ago me, @locknut158 and his other half were planning a road trip around the UK visiting all sorts of cool and interesting places around the country. In the end it fell through and we went to Malta instead (which was one of the best holidays I've ever had so in the end not an entirely bad thing) however I'd still like to do it one day. So what road trips has everyone else been on? Where would you like to go? Give me some ideas!
